Advertisement
Guest User

Untitled

a guest
Oct 29th, 2016
123
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 1.42 KB | None | 0 0
  1. public class MainActivity extends AppCompatActivity {
  2.     private static String reminder;
  3.     private Button btn;
  4.  
  5.     @Override
  6.     protected void onCreate(Bundle savedInstanceState) {
  7.         super.onCreate(savedInstanceState);
  8.         setContentView(R.layout.activity_main);
  9.         EditText text = (EditText) findViewById(R.id.Name);
  10.         reminder = text.getText().toString();
  11.         btn = (Button) findViewById(R.id.button);
  12.         btn.setOnClickListener(new View.OnClickListener() {
  13.             @Override
  14.             public void onClick(View v) {
  15.                 Calendar calendar = Calendar.getInstance();
  16.  
  17.                 Intent intent = new Intent(getApplicationContext(), Notifications.class);
  18.                 PendingIntent pend = PendingIntent.getBroadcast(getApplicationContext(), 100, intent, PendingIntent.FLAG_UPDATE_CURRENT);
  19.                 AlarmManager am = (AlarmManager) getSystemService(ALARM_SERVICE);
  20.                 //am.setInexactRepeating(AlarmManager.RTC_WAKEUP, calendar.getTimeInMillis(),AlarmManager.INTERVAL_HOUR, pend);  //set repeating every 24 hours
  21.                 if (Build.VERSION.SDK_INT >= Build.VERSION_CODES.KITKAT) {
  22.                     am.setExact(AlarmManager.RTC_WAKEUP, calendar.getTimeInMillis() + 1000, pend);  //set repeating every 24 hours
  23.                 }
  24.  
  25.  
  26.             }
  27.         });
  28.     }
  29.  
  30.     public static String getRem() {
  31.         return reminder;
  32.     }
  33.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ement